I don't know if the deck could be truly viable, but it is more interesting than you would think. If you can Dramatic Entrance in Progenitus on turn 3 or 4, that is REALLY hard to beat. Unless you have a Wrath effect or a way to gain life, there is little you can do (aside from winning yourself, obviously) to stop it from killing you in two turns.
What makes me look hard at the possibility of the deck working is that there are other hard-to-deal with giants, like Empyrial Archangel and Hellkite Overlord.

It seems really dumb, but it might just work. Show and Tell and Eureka were both good enough at various times, though the difference between three or four mana and five mana is huge. It'd be fun to play, at least.
